[§201-63] Information services. The department shall: (1) Operate a permit information and coordination center for public use during normal working hours, which provides guidance in regard to the permits and procedures that may apply to specific projects; and (2) Maintain and update a repository of the laws, rules, procedures, permit requirements, and criteria of federal, state, and county agencies having control or regulatory power over land and water use for development or the control or regulatory power over natural, cultural, or environmental resources. [L 1985, c 237, pt of §4; am L 1987, c 87, pt of §1]
